Mr Bigg’s Rejigs Operations, Rolls Out Contemporary Restaurants

Mr Bigg’s, the Quick Service Restaurants (QSR) arm of UACN of Nigeria, being run by its subsidiary, UAC Restaurants Limited has revved up its service by remodeling its restaurants in a new initiative aimed at positively redefining the lifestyle of its numerous customers.

The new initiative is principally aimed at sustaining the heritage of the 33 years old outfit by raising the customer service to a new level.

The foremost indigenous and largest fast-growing QSR business in West Africa, with over 100 restaurants in Nigeria started as fully company-owned before it transformed into partial franchise, and later full franchise.

The new initiative according to Mrs. Ethel Mba, Marketing Manager, UACN Restaurants, is to remodel the restaurants into a scintillating go-to restaurant of high-value lifestyle.

Speaking at the pioneer model Restaurant located at Northwest Filling Station by the Victoria Garden City, VGC, Lekki, Lagos, during a media tour of some restaurants on Wednesday, Mba added that the new approach promises to sustain excellence in wide variety of dishes, Pastries, and Confectionaries to the delight of its teeming consumers, which is the heritage of Mr Bigg’s.

She explained that the VGC restaurant which was opened on July 9, 2019, will remain the ‘signature poster’ for all the other restaurants in the new concept, aimed at bringing world-class meal experience for Nigeria consumers with regards to customer service and restaurant ambience.

The VGC Restaurant presents a cozy ambience backed up by excellent service delivery by professionals to give customers unparalleled experience in a friendly setting. The conveniences, the downstairs lobby, the upper lobby are world-class, coupled with an excellent Kiddies Corner named “Duplin Planet” are aimed at providing the whole family with an unforgettable experience.

Mba assured that apart from the VGC Restaurant, two other restaurants will spring up in Amuwo Odofin by Festac town and Abule Egba along Lagos Abeokuta Express Way very soon.

“The new restaurants will be patterned after the structure of the Northwest restaurant by VGC to deliver high-quality food and good ambience as the basic standard. The menu offering will be aimed at providing wide variety of choices to meet the customer tastes and trends,” she said.

Mr Bigg’s history began with the coffee shops inside Kingsway Department Stores in the 1960s. In 1973, these shops were rebranded as Kingsway Rendezvous, which became Mr Bigg’s in 1986. The chain saw rapid expansion after becoming one of the first Nigerian companies to sell franchises to investors.

In 2012, UAC Restaurants adopted a full franchising business model making it the first to establish Franchise restaurants in order to grow the brand’s footprint and equity.

UAC Restaurants Ltd has since then owned and operated quick service restaurants with a range of products including her signature Meat pie, Chicken pie & Beef roll, Rice and Peppered Chicken, Ice cream, Pizza, and locals meals.
